Our culture seems to be of two minds. On one hand it celebrates being different and unique. You do you! On the other hand, we want desperately to fit in, to be affirmed, and to be like everybody else.This tension is felt by Christians too. But we need to wrestle with something: Why do we want to fit in with a world which so often consciously rejects our leader and Lord?In this sermon we explore 1 John 2:1-17 where the apostle tells us what it means to have Christ as our righteous advocate. He also warns us against loving the world. What does he mean by the world, and what difference does being different make? (Because it does.)You cant illuminate darkness with darkness.
